ABSTRACT

INTRODUCTION/OBJECTIVE: Most pediatric emergency visits occur in general emergency departments (GED). Our study aims to assess whether medical decision making regarding the management of febrile infants differs in GEDs from pediatric EDs (PED) and deviates from pediatric expert consensus. METHODS: We conducted a retrospective chart review on patients younger than 60 days with fever admitted from 13 GEDs versus 1 PED to a children's hospital over a 3-year period. Adherence to consensus guidelines was measured by frequency of performing critical components of initial management, including blood culture, urine culture, attempted lumbar puncture, and antibiotic administration (<29 days old), or complete blood count and/or C-reactive protein, blood culture, and urine culture (29-60 days old). Additional outcomes included lumbar puncture, collecting urine specimens via catheterization, and timing of antibiotics. RESULTS: A total of 176 patient charts were included. Sixty-four (36%) patients were younger than 29 days, and 112 (64%) were 29 to 60 days old. Eighty-eight (50%) patients were admitted from GEDs.In infants younger than 29 days managed in the GEDs (n = 32), 65.6% (n = 21) of patients underwent all 4 critical items compared with 96.9% (n = 31, P = 0.003) in the PED. In infants 29 to 60 days old managed in GEDs (n = 56), 64.3% (n = 36) patients underwent all 3 critical items compared with 91.1% (n = 51, P < 0.001) in the PED. CONCLUSIONS: This retrospective study suggests that providers managing young infants with fever in 13 GEDs differ significantly from providers in the PED examined and literature consensus. Inconsistent testing and treatment practices may put young infants at risk for undetected bacterial infection.

ABSTRACT

Occupation contact dermatitis (CD) is a common inflammatory skin condition impacting every professional industry in the United States. It is associated with significant personal and professional distress, loss of revenue, and decreased productivity. Occupational CD is further subdivided into irritant CD and allergic CD. Frequently, workers may suffer from a combination of both types. Numerous workplace exposures are implicated, but there are several themes across professions, such as CD related to frequent handwashing and wet work. A detailed occupational history, physical examination, and patch testing can help to make the diagnosis. Treatment includes identification of the substance and avoidance, which often is quite challenging.

ABSTRACT

Allergic contact dermatitis is common, resulting in considerable morbidity. Diagnosis is based on a thorough history, physical examination, and patch testing. Several commercially available panels of patch testing are currently used. Allergens are found in a wide variety of daily products, occupational exposures, and foods. The mainstay of treatment is avoidance of the allergen, and databases like Contact Allergen Management Program and Contact Allergen Replacement Database help patients to select products that do not contain allergens to which they are sensitized. Topical corticosteroids can be used to treat exacerbations, but should be avoided in long-term treatment.
